Job Description

Parts Kitter

J C FORD COMPANY 2007

Oakland Parkway, Columbia, TN 38401 As a Parts Puller for JC Ford your strong safety orientation and attention to detail is critical to the smooth production of its products. You’ll play a key role in preparing product based on clients’ needs, measuring and other essential tasks. Your day will be fast-paced and satisfyingly productive.

Responsibilities Include:

Supporting production needs and kits jobs daily Responsible for identifying shortages and entering them on daily shortage report Update shortage report and shortage is cleared Notify coordinator of any shortages Arranges stock parts in specified sequence for assembly by other workers Loading and unloading of trucks and containers Put away all incoming material in designated storage locations Uncrates and kits CTs for production needs Sorts and places material or items on racks, shelves or bins according to pre-determined sequence such as size, type, style, color or product Records all material moves within warehouse on material move spread sheet Basic knowledge of Computers and the MRP system in place is a prerequisite Comply with plant safety procedures to ensure a safe environment. Account for time and work completed via online computer data collection system. Respecting all JC Ford policies and practices Maintaining a clean and organized work area always

Experience and Background:

Demonstrate competency in basic shop math. Ability to read and understand blueprints and other shop drawing aids. Must be able to perform basic Excel functions. Flexible and responsive, with a strong teamwork orientation. Good verbal and written communication skills. Desire to learn new skills and improve technical knowledge. Commitment to quality and accuracy of work performed and continuous improvement. Ability to carry out instructions furnished in written, oral, or diagram form. Demonstrated ability to work well with others and to participate in a cross-functional team. Possess ability to drive for results, hold self-accountable, and continuously improve.
